Quick Answer: How Much Does a Container House in the Philippines Cost?
A container house in the Philippines costs $2,500–$4,200 landed (Manila/Cebu/Davao) for a 20ft flat pack (US$1,800–$2,500 FOB China), rising to $4,300–$7,000 for an expandable, after sea freight and 12% VAT. Popular as homes, offices, beach resorts, and worker dormitories (“container van”). Units ship from China in 5–7 days — the shortest transit in Southeast Asia.
The Philippine Container House Market in 2026
The Philippines is one of Southeast Asia’s most dynamic container housing markets, fueled by a convergence of infrastructure spending, a booming business process outsourcing (BPO) sector, rapid tourism development across its 7,641 islands, and a persistent affordable housing gap that conventional construction struggles to close.
The government’s flagship “Build Better More” infrastructure program — the successor to “Build, Build, Build” — continues to channel billions of dollars into roads, bridges, airports, and new urban centers. Each major project requires temporary worker camps, site offices, and material storage, and container housing is the default solution because it deploys in weeks, relocates when the project moves, and costs a fraction of poured-concrete temporary structures. At the same time, the BPO industry (which employs over 1.3 million Filipinos and generates more than $30 billion in annual revenue) is expanding into secondary cities like Clark, Iloilo, and Cagayan deoro, creating demand for fast-fitout offices that a cluster of flat pack containers can provide in under a month.
Tourism is the third engine. The Philippines welcomed over 7 million international visitors in the years before the pandemic and is now targeting 12 million annually. Island destinations — Palawan, Siargao, Bohol, Camiguin, Cebu — need resort accommodation that can be shipped by barge and assembled on a beach with no road access. Expandable and space capsule container homes, delivered as compact shipping units and opened or unfolded on-site, solve the logistics puzzle that concrete villas cannot.
Against this backdrop, container house prices in the Philippines are among the most competitive in the region. Proximity to China keeps ocean freight low ($300–$800 per 20ft unit to Manila), transit times short (5–8 days), and the total landed cost for a basic flat pack starts under $3,000. For island resorts and mining camps, where logistics and speed matter as much as price, the math is decisively in favor of factory-built steel housing.

Container House Prices in the Philippines (2026)
Prices below follow the EasiHive global price system (2026): flat pack from $1,800, expandable from $4,500, folding from $2,000, space capsule from $4,000 for 20ft models. All factory prices are FOB (Ex-Works) from the China factory, including standard finishes and export packaging.
Flat Pack Container House
| Size | Factory Price (FOB) | Landed Manila | Landed Cebu | Landed Davao |
|---|---|---|---|---|
| 20ft | $1,800–$2,500 | $2,500–$3,500 | $2,800–$3,900 | $3,000–$4,200 |
| 40ft | $3,200–$4,500 | $4,300–$6,000 | $4,700–$6,600 | $5,000–$7,000 |
Expandable Container House
| Size | Factory Price (FOB) | Landed Manila | Landed Cebu | Landed Davao |
|---|---|---|---|---|
| 20ft | $4,500–$6,000 | $5,600–$7,500 | $6,000–$8,100 | $6,300–$8,500 |
| 40ft | $8,000–$12,000 | $9,600–$14,200 | $10,200–$15,000 | $10,600–$15,500 |
Folding Container House
| Size | Factory Price (FOB) | Landed Manila | Landed Cebu | Landed Davao |
|---|---|---|---|---|
| 20ft | $2,000–$4,000 | $2,800–$5,200 | $3,100–$5,700 | $3,300–$6,000 |
| 40ft | $4,000–$7,000 | $5,200–$8,700 | $5,600–$9,300 | $5,900–$9,800 |
Space Capsule Container House
| Size | Factory Price (FOB) | Landed Manila | Landed Cebu | Landed Davao |
|---|---|---|---|---|
| 20ft | $4,000–$15,000 | $5,200–$17,000 | $5,600–$17,800 | $5,900–$18,300 |
Bulk / Labor Camp Dormitory (per unit)
| Configuration | Factory Price (FOB) | Landed Manila | Landed Cebu | Landed Davao |
|---|---|---|---|---|
| 20ft Standard Dormitory | $1,300–$2,000 | $2,000–$2,800 | $2,300–$3,200 | $2,500–$3,500 |
| 20ft En-suite Dormitory | $1,800–$2,500 | $2,600–$3,500 | $2,900–$4,000 | $3,100–$4,300 |
Landed cost includes the factory price, ocean freight, port handling, and customs brokerage. Philippine import duties (typically 5–15% depending on HS classification) and VAT (12%) are additional. For bulk orders of 10+ flat pack units, per-unit freight drops 40–60% because 6–8 units load into a single 40ft container. Additional Philippine Costs to Budget
| Item | Cost Estimate |
|---|---|
| Import Duty (HS 9406.20, 5–15%) | $150–$1,500 per unit |
| VAT (12% of CIF value) | $300–$2,000 per unit |
| Customs Broker fee | $200–$400 per shipment |
| Port Handling / Terminal Charges | $200–$500 |
| Inter-island barge (Manila to provincial port) | $300–$800 per unit |
| Inland trucking (port to site, 0–100 km) | $200–$500 |
| Foundation (concrete piers per unit) | $500–$2,000 |
| Utility connections (plumbing, electrical) | $1,000–$3,000 |
| LGU Building Permit fees | $300–$1,500 |
Shipping to the Philippines
Main Ports
| Port | Region | Transit Time from China | Best For |
|---|---|---|---|
| Manila (Port of Manila / ICTSI) | Luzon | 5–8 days | Metro Manila, Central Luzon, Southern Luzon, gateway to Visayas |
| Subic Bay | Central Luzon | 5–8 days | Clark, Zambales, Bataan, Tarlac |
| Cebu (CTICT / ATI) | Visayas | 7–10 days | Cebu Metro, Bohol, Leyte, Negros, all Visayas |
| Davao (Sasa Wharf) | Mindanao | 8–12 days | Davao Region, CARAGA, Cotabato, General Santos |
| Cagayan de Oro | Northern Mindanao | 9–12 days | Northern Mindanao, BARMM, Bukidnon |
| Iloilo | Western Visayas | 8–11 days | Iloilo, Antique, Capiz, Guimaras, Negros Occidental |
Shipping Cost (per 20ft unit)
| Type | To Manila | To Cebu | To Davao |
|---|---|---|---|
| Flat Pack | $300–$600 | $400–$750 | $500–$850 |
| Folding | $400–$700 | $500–$850 | $600–$950 |
| Expandable | $500–$900 | $650–$1,100 | $750–$1,200 |
| Space Capsule | $800–$1,400 | $1,000–$1,700 | $1,100–$1,900 |
Inter-Island Transport
For destinations beyond the main ports, inter-island transport by barge or RoRo ferry adds cost and time:
| Route | Transport Mode | Additional Cost per Unit | Transit Time |
|---|---|---|---|
| Manila to Caticlan (Boracay) | Barge | $400–$700 | 1–2 days |
| Manila to Palawan (Puerto Princesa) | Barge | $500–$900 | 2–3 days |
| Cebu to Siargao | Barge + truck | $400–$800 | 2–3 days |
| Cebu to Bohol (Tagbilaran) | RoRo ferry | $200–$400 | Same day |
| Manila to Coron | Barge | $500–$800 | 2–3 days |
| Davao to Samal Island | Small barge | $150–$300 | Same day |
Port choice rule of thumb: if your site is in Luzon, ship to Manila or Subic. For Visayas, Cebu is almost always cheapest. For Mindanao, choose Davao or Cagayan de Oro depending on which coast your site faces. For island destinations without a port, flat pack units load onto barges more easily than fully assembled containers because they arrive disassembled and can be ferried in stages.
Container Van Homes in the Philippines
In Philippine English a shipping container is often called a container van, and converting one into a dwelling — a van house — is a popular, low-cost route. The flat-pack and folding units above arrive as container vans and can be fitted out as sleepouts, home offices, or rental units. Because they ship knocked-down, a container van conversion is easy to move between islands and re-site as needs change.
Importing a Container House to the Philippines
Importing a container house from China to the Philippines is a routine process with well-established logistics. Here is exactly how it works.
1. HS Code and Duty Rates
The correct classification for a complete prefabricated building of iron or steel is HS 9406.20.00 (Prefabricated buildings of iron or steel). Philippine duty rates under this heading are:
| HS Code | Description | Duty Rate |
|---|---|---|
| 9406.20 | Prefabricated buildings of iron or steel | 5–10% |
| 9406.90 | Prefabricated buildings, other materials | 5–15% |
| 7308.90 | Steel structures and parts thereof | 3–10% |
VAT at 12% is assessed on the CIF (Cost, Insurance, Freight) value plus duty. A Certificate of Origin from China can reduce or eliminate duty under the ASEAN-China Free Trade Agreement (ACFTA), though prefabricated buildings do not always qualify for preferential rates depending on classification. Your customs broker will confirm the applicable rate for your shipment.
2. Customs Clearance Steps
- Pre-shipment: EasiHive provides the commercial invoice, packing list, and bill of lading. For ACFTA preferential treatment, we also issue a Form E Certificate of Origin.
- Vessel arrives at Philippine port: Bureau of Customs (BOC) processes the entry via the e2m Customs system.
- Broker files the Import Entry Declaration (IED): within 15 days of discharge from the vessel.
- Duties and VAT are paid: through an Authorized Agent Bank or BOC online payment portal.
- Release order issued: cargo is cleared for pickup. Most ports offer 5–7 free storage days before demurrage charges apply — book your truck or barge before the ship docks.
- Delivery to site: flatbed truck for Luzon, or truck + barge for island destinations.

Compliance and Building Standards
Container houses for the Philippines must comply with the National Building Code and structural code. Key standards:
| Standard | What It Covers |
|---|---|
| NSCP (National Structural Code of the Philippines) | Structural design loads — wind, seismic, live loads; the primary code for container house engineering |
| PD 1096 (National Building Code of the Philippines) | Building permits, occupancy classification, fire safety, egress, and general construction requirements |
| RA 9514 (Fire Code of the Philippines) | Fire prevention, detection, and suppression requirements for all buildings |
| PAGASA Weather Standards | Design wind speeds by typhoon zone; informs NSCP wind load calculations |
| DENR DAO 2000-81 | Environmental compliance for projects in environmentally critical areas |
| PNS / ASEC Steel Standards | Philippine National Standards for steel fabrication and structural members |
| OSHC Standards | Occupational Safety and Health requirements for worker accommodations |

Building Permit Process
- Secure land rights — own the lot, or obtain a lease agreement and lot owner consent.
- Engage a licensed architect or engineer — a Filipino-registered professional must sign and seal the building permit application, incorporating our structural engineering certificates.
- File with the LGU Office of the Building Official — submit plans, structural calculations, site plan, and compliance certificates.
- Plan review and approval — typically 2–6 weeks depending on the LGU.
- Construction and occupancy permit — after installation, the building official inspects the structure and issues the Certificate of Occupancy.
Climate-Specific Solutions
The Philippines has a tropical maritime climate with distinct wet (June–November) and dry (December–May) seasons, frequent typhoons (averaging 20 per year), and year-round high humidity. Specify insulation, coatings, and ventilation for your region:
| Region | Climate Challenge | Recommended Specification |
|---|---|---|
| Metro Manila & Central Luzon | Hot, humid, urban flooding | 50mm PU insulation, elevated foundation (min. 600mm above grade), enhanced cross-ventilation, corrosion-resistant coating |
| Cebu & Central Visayas | Typhoon corridor, salt air | 75mm PU insulation, reinforced anchor bolts, anti-corrosion marine-grade coating, impact-resistant windows |
| Eastern Visayas & Bicol | Strongest typhoon landfall zone | 75mm PU insulation, NSCP wind zone 4 design, steel-frame upgrade, storm shutters, reinforced anchoring system |
| Mindanao (Davao, CDO) | Heavy tropical rain, occasional typhoon | 50mm PU insulation, enhanced moisture barrier, roof gutter and drainage design, ventilation louvers |
| Palawan | Coastal salt air, moderate typhoon exposure | Anti-corrosion marine-grade coating, 50mm PU insulation, elevated pier foundation, UV-resistant exterior paint |
| Siargao & Surf Coast | Coastal salt spray, cyclone exposure | 75mm PU insulation, marine-grade anti-corrosion, reinforced anchoring, impact-resistant windows |
| Baguio & Cordillera Highlands | Cool highland, mist, heavy monsoon rain | 75mm PU insulation, double-glazed windows, moisture barrier upgrade, steep roof pitch for rain runoff |
| BARMM & Sulu Archipelago | Tropical heat, salt air, high humidity | 50mm PU insulation, enhanced ventilation, anti-corrosion coating, elevated foundation for coastal sites |
Typhoon Resistance Engineering
For typhoon-prone areas (NSCP wind zones 2–4), EasiHive recommends:
- 75mm PU wall insulation — doubles as structural rigidity reinforcement against wind loads
- Reinforced anchor bolt foundation system — chemical anchor bolts epoxied into concrete piers, rated for 250+ km/h uplift
- Steel frame upgrade — thicker gauge columns and roof purlins designed to NSCP wind zone 4 loads (3-second gust speeds up to 300 km/h)
- Impact-resistant windows — tempered glass or laminated glazing in wind-borne debris zones
- Roof tie-down system — continuous steel strap from roof to foundation, preventing roof peel-off in extreme events
- Elevated foundation — minimum 600mm above highest known flood level for flood-prone lowland sites
PAGASA design wind speed maps inform the NSCP calculations. We engineer each shipment to the specific wind zone of your site and provide the calculation package your local engineer needs for the building permit.

Installation Guide
Container house installation in the Philippines is straightforward, but site preparation matters, especially on soft tropical soils and sloped island terrain.
Step-by-Step Overview
- Site survey and foundation: Identify the installation area. For flat pack units, prepare four concrete pier footings (minimum 400mm x 400mm x 500mm deep) or a level concrete slab. For expandable units, a reinforced slab or pier system rated for the expanded footprint is required. On soft or reclaimed ground, use deeper footings or driven piles.
- Delivery and unloading: Flat pack units arrive in a standard 20ft or 40ft container. Unload with a forklift or crane. For island sites without heavy equipment, flat pack modules can be hand-unloaded from a barge and carried to position.
- Assembly (flat pack): Bolt the floor frame, wall panels, and roof together using the provided hardware. No welding required. Four workers can assemble a 20ft flat pack in 4–6 hours.
- Expansion (expandable): Position the unit on its foundation, remove transport locks, and hydraulically or manually unfold/extend the side walls. Connect the expanded floor panels and seal the weatherstripping.
- Utility connection: Connect electrical (220V/60Hz Philippine standard), plumbing (supply and drainage), and optional solar or generator backup. EasiHive pre-wires all units to Philippine electrical standards.
- Finishing and handover: Install any additional fixtures, furniture, or appliances. Conduct a final inspection with the local building official if required.
Typical timeline: Foundation preparation takes 3–5 days. Unit assembly takes 1–2 days per unit. Utility connection and finishing take 2–5 days. Total from delivery to occupancy: 7–14 days per unit, or 2–4 weeks for a multi-unit camp.

Container vs. Traditional Construction in the Philippines
| Option | Cost per m² (all-in) | Build Time | Typhoon Resistance | Island Deployable |
|---|---|---|---|---|
| Concrete hollow block (CHB) | $200–$400 | 3–8 months | Moderate (depends on design) | Difficult (needs batching plant) |
| Precast concrete panels | $250–$500 | 2–4 months | High | Difficult (heavy transport) |
| Timber / bamboo (traditional) | $80–$150 | 2–6 months | Low | Easy |
| Container house (flat pack) | $60–$120 | 1–3 weeks | High (NSCP-rated) | Excellent |
| Container house (expandable) | $90–$150 | 3–6 weeks | High | Good |
In the Philippine context, container houses win on three dimensions that matter most: speed (critical for infrastructure project timelines and disaster relief), logistics (flat packs ship anywhere a barge can reach, while concrete needs local batching), and typhoon resilience (a steel frame engineered to NSCP wind zones outperforms standard CHB construction). The cost advantage of 40–60% over concrete is amplified on island sites where material transport is expensive and skilled labor is scarce.

FAQ
Are container houses legal in the Philippines?
Yes. Container houses are legal when they comply with the National Building Code (PD 1096) and the National Structural Code of the Philippines (NSCP). You need a building permit from your local LGU (city or municipality). A licensed Filipino architect or engineer must sign and seal the application, incorporating the supplier’s structural engineering certificates.
How much does a container house cost in the Philippines total?
Factory price starts at $1,800 for a 20ft flat pack, $2,000 for folding, $4,500 for expandable, and $4,000 for a space capsule. Landed in Manila, a 20ft flat pack totals $2,500–$3,500 before duties and VAT. After duties (5–15%) and VAT (12%), expect $3,000–$4,500 for a basic unit delivered to a Manila address. Add foundation ($500–$2,000) and utility connections ($1,000–$3,000) for a fully functional structure.
Do container houses survive Philippine typhoons?
Yes, when engineered to NSCP wind zone requirements. EasiHive containers are designed for wind loads up to 250+ km/h with 75mm PU insulation, reinforced anchor bolts, and steel-frame upgrades for zones 3 and 4. The steel structure inherently outperforms standard concrete hollow block (CHB) construction in high-wind events because it is a continuous, bolted monocoque frame rather than a stacked masonry assembly.
How long does shipping from China to the Philippines take?
Shipping to Manila takes 5–8 days. Cebu takes 7–10 days. Davao takes 8–12 days. This makes the Philippines one of the closest and fastest destinations from China factories — total lead time from order to delivery (including 15–25 days production) is typically 30–45 days to Manila.
Do I need an import permit for container houses?
Standard customs clearance through the Bureau of Customs is required. You do not need a special import permit for prefabricated buildings. EasiHive provides all export documentation (commercial invoice, packing list, bill of lading, certificate of origin). Your customs broker files the Import Entry Declaration through the e2m system. For ACFTA preferential tariff treatment, we issue a Form E Certificate of Origin.
Can container houses be shipped to islands without a port?
Yes. Flat pack units are the best option for island delivery because they arrive disassembled and can be loaded onto smaller barges that access shallow or informal landing points. Once on the island, four workers assemble the unit in a day with basic hand tools. Expandable units can also reach island sites via barge, but require more deck space. We have delivered units to resorts and camps on islands without paved roads or deep-water ports.
Are container houses suitable for Philippine climate?
Yes, with appropriate specifications. We recommend 50mm PU insulation minimum for lowland areas, 75mm for typhoon-prone or highland regions. Anti-corrosion marine-grade coating is essential for all coastal installations. Enhanced ventilation (louvers, ridge vents, or mechanical ventilation) manages year-round humidity. Elevated foundations (minimum 600mm above grade) protect against flooding in lowland sites.
Can container houses be used as BPO offices?
Yes. Container houses are increasingly used as satellite BPO offices in Clark, Iloilo, Cagayan de Oro, and other secondary cities. A cluster of 4–6 flat pack 20ft units creates a 100–200 person office in under a month. Interior fit-out (partition walls, acoustic insulation, air conditioning, data cabling) is straightforward because the steel frame supports ceiling-mounted equipment and raised floor systems.
How long do container houses last in the Philippines?
With proper anti-corrosion treatment and maintenance, EasiHive container houses have a 20–30 year service life in tropical conditions. The steel frame is the structural element with the longest lifespan; panels, seals, and coatings are replaceable components. Annual maintenance (re-coating exposed steel, checking seals and fasteners) extends the service life significantly.
